"Cota" is the name for a patented technology designed to deliver wireless power, it was developed by Ossia Inc. [ 1][ 2] The technology sends radio waves at a frequency of 2.4 GHz, which are then received by a receiver device equipped with a Cota chip.

Who invented the Cota wireless power transmission system?
Physicist Hatem Zeine has invented what he believes to be the answer to this challenge. The Cota wireless power transmission system uses intelligently steered phased array antennas to focus a beam of microwaves on a receiver module – and only on that module.

Can Cota be used for telecommunication?
As Cota is not being used for telecommunication, the power which could be made available will be controlled by the general ISM regulations, which allow much larger power than the maximum one watt of a Wi-Fi router. Worldwide, of course, the limits will depend on local regulations.
